Oct 11, 2023 2:27 PM in response to Doubleyou1998

Your clarification suggests you are sending to your friend, and her phone is pushing it into WhatsApp so her reply also comes from WhatsApp.


I think the first check is for you to check the settings in her contact details (Your Contacts app), make sure you are sending to her correct target address. I'm guessing you might have more than one messaging contact for her, like cell number and also Apple ID or email.


Likewise, she might be able to see some clues, like do your incoming messages appear in iMessage (Messages app) or in WhatsApp ?
